Sandra Sage new GM at DSC

Published by under Meeting Industry News

Denver Destination Services Corporation (DSC) Announces Sandra Sage as General Manager. “While DSC is the top destination management company in Colorado, I’m excited to use the culmination of my experiences in the hospitality industry to specifically grow our Denver division,” says Sage, who will be responsible for day-to-day management operations in Denver, Colorado. Mile High Holidays Campaign

Published by under Meeting Industry News

Mile High Holidays Tourism Campaign Promotes Denver as Winter Destination From a press conference at the Cherry Creek Shopping Center today, Mayor John Hickenlooper encouraged Denver residents to “buy locally” and rediscover Denver.
